Former DraftKings Sportsbook Manager Matthew Bakowicz: ‘Super Bowl Is The Betting Industry’s Biggest Recruiting Day’

In the days following the Super Bowl, every year, seemingly without fail, betting headlines follow a familiar script: record handle, billions wagered, unprecedented engagement. But inside sportsbooks, it’s a different story.

The game’s value isn’t measured so much by the amount of money that flows through sportsbooks on Sunday. Instead, it’s measured by who shows up and, even more importantly, by who comes back once the novelty of the big game wears off.

To get a better understanding of what Super Bowl Sunday numbers actually mean inside a sportsbook, CasinoBeats spoke to Matthew Bakowicz, director of the Sports Management Program at American University’s Kogod School of Business.

Sportsbooks Shift Ad Spends Toward NBA & MLB — Are NFL Spots Too Expensive Now?

For sports betting advertisers, the NFL is still the top priority, but many operators are shifting ad dollars toward the NBA and MLB in pursuit of greater cost efficiency.

New data from iSpotshared with CasinoBeats, shows that sportsbooks still spend the majority of their gambling ad dollars on NFL broadcasts, by a significant margin. However, those ads aren’t going as far as they used to, with impressions down per dollar compared to last season.
